May 12th Earthquake Chinese Rescue Helicopter Needs Rescuing
A Russian-designed Mi-171 transport helicopter crashed in China while carrying 19 people who had just been rescued, making the rescuer needing rescuing. It's too late.
So far, nearly 69,000 Chinese have been confirmed dead making the earthquake the worst in 30 years. Some 18,000 are still missing.
About one in ten killed by the earthquake were children with no brothers or sisters. One child families and all that.
Many parents ended up marking International Children's Day today by mourning the loss of their children.
